About Jeremy Quan-Sing

Jeremy is a partner in the Disputes and Investigations team and co-head of the Allens International Arbitration group.

Jeremy advises a broad range of clients in the energy, resource and infrastructure sectors, often in relation to high value, complex and strategic disputes. He has extensive experience assisting clients in relation to disputes concerning the construction and development of major projects.  He also advises clients in relation to the asset acquisition, operation and divestment phases of projects.

In addition to his legal qualifications, Jeremy has an honours degree in engineering, which assists him to quickly understand and advise on technical issues.

Jeremy's experience includes:

  • LNG Mega Project – advising project owners in relation to a US$34 billion EPC contract for the construction of onshore LNG processing facilities. This role included acting for the owners in a high value and strategic ICC arbitration seated in Singapore.
  • Chemical Plant – Acting for a global chemical producer in an ICC arbitration seated in London. The arbitration concerned a dispute with the EPC contractor engaged to design, construct and commission a US$1 billion technical ammonium nitrate plant in Western Australia.
  • Post M&A dispute – Acting in an international arbitration subject to SIAC Rules, seated in Australia, in relation to a post M&A dispute. The transaction involved the acquisition of over USD$1billion of offshore oil and gas assets.
  • Defence – Advising a US defence contractor and its subsidiary in relation to a dispute concerning a high value defence contract. The matter concerned an ACICA arbitration seated in Australia.
  • Gas pricing arbitrations – Acting for major domestic gas producer in relation to gas pricing arbitrations under long term gas supply agreements (for both the Western Australian and East Coast markets).
  • Major project disputes – Acting for various clients in relation to complex, high value disputes involving the construction, development and operation of resource projects, infrastructure and commercial property assets. Jeremy's experience includes acting in disputes over the design and construction of LNG Processing plants, chemical plants, mines, mineral processing facilities, pipelines, materials handling plant, railways, civil works, offloading jetties and commercial property developments.
